Four Seasons Resort Bora Bora
-16.472, -151.7073Located at a distance of 4.8 km from Bora Bora, Four Seasons Resort Bora Bora includes 113 rooms with views of the sea. This resort is at a distance of 3.3 km from Bora Bora Turtle Centre and provides guests with a treatment room and an outdoor swimming pool.
Location
The accommodation is situated around a 5-minute walk from a private beach. The 5-star hotel stands at a distance of 4.8 km from Bora Bora Turtle Sanctuary and Museum. The overwater bungalow offered stunning views and direct access to the lagoon. Waking up to the sun reflecting off the water was mesmerizing. Staff greeted me by name throughout my stay, which made it feel personal. Room service was excellent and prompt, making late-night snacks easy and convenient. The happy hour from 4 to 5 PM on the beach, featuring 2-for-1 drinks, added a nice touch. I loved the sunset bar’s sushi and fried rice—a must-try! However, some dining options lacked variety and consistently felt overpriced. For breakfast, the $65 spread offered limited choices that became repetitive. Additionally, I felt that the overall upkeep of the property showed signs of its age, needing attention in certain areas—a bit disappointing given the price. Some loud music invaded peaceful moments by the pool, distracting from the otherwise serene environment. The complimentary golf cart rides were a nice service when navigating to distant areas of the resort.

The overwater bungalows offer comfortable living spaces with stunning views and direct access to the turquoise waters. Unique beach activities, like exhilarating jet ski rides and local canoe races, add excitement to the stay, complementing the beautiful surroundings.
Despite the beauty here, the resort shows signs of wear after 15 years, with maintenance needing attention in areas like cleanliness and room details. Dining options lack variety and tend to be pricey—the breakfast spread feels repetitive, and the three available restaurants offer limited choices that don't always justify the high prices. Additionally, the ambiance suffers when loud music from the pool area interrupts the peaceful vibe, making it hard to fully relax.
